Did you know? Odisha's signature mixed vegetable curry bursting with flavors. Fun fact: "Ghanta" means bell, referring to the mixed sounds of veggies cooking. The dish is vegan. Panch phoron adds aroma. Mustard paste gives pungency. Coconut balances heat. Best with rice. The variety changes by season. A temple offering turned everyday dish.
